如何让facebook页面管理员只选择他们希望我的应用管理的特定页面(manage_pages)

Ver*_*y00 7 ruby facebook ruby-on-rails facebook-graph-api koala

我正在使用Ruby on Rails和Koala gem构建一个facebook应用程序来构建我自己的登录流程.

https://github.com/arsduo/koala https://developers.facebook.com/docs/facebook-login/manually-build-a-login-flow/

我的问题非常简单.

假设以下情况:

- 尝试连接到我的应用程序的用户有多个他们管理的Facebook页面.我希望他们能够只选择他们希望我管理的特定页面,同时拒绝访问其余页面.

原因是很多将使用我的应用程序的管理员管理大量页面.当我只需要一小部分页面的权限时,我无法想象他们可以获得所有页面的权限.

我正在使用Ruby on Rails

Pal*_*Dev 0

你不能。根据Facebook“令牌和规则”,“manage_pages”权限是:

使您的应用程序能够检索该人员管理的页面和应用程序的页面访问令牌。

您可以获得他们希望与您一起管理的页面的令牌并将其添加到您的目录中